There is a documentary type of film on Amazon Prime called “Saving Christmas” that I recommend for anyone who has read or heard that Christmas is pagan and why Christians should not celebrate it. While the film is beyond cheesy at times (it’s Kirk Cameron), the facts are quite beautiful.
While doing our own research is good, we also need to recognize that we are living in times when good is portrayed as evil and evil is portrayed as good. The internet has made it easy for the enemy to twist truth (which is defined as wickedness, biblically speaking) and we need to remember that we can’t believe everything we read or hear, just because it’s on the internet. Flying octopus, anyone?
We must ask ourselves what the fruit is. And whereas Christmas is concerned, maybe it’s not Christmas itself that is evil; maybe it is how man uses it. Man, in its sinful, fallen state and its need for a renewed mind has a way of tarnishing that which God gives as pure. It has been this way since the garden, and we cannot forget this or we may believe we are seeing truth, but really there is a snake that is only portraying it as such.
If the fruit that comes to mind when thinking about Christmas contains greed and consumerism, maybe the mind needs to be renewed? Maybe the issue is with us and not with the true meaning of Christmas as God intended it to be?
If the fruit is excitement and celebration regarding the King’s birth, peace on earth, and goodwill toward men, maybe that joy needs to be shared with minds that have learned to see evil in everything, including that which is good. Maybe we need to step away from the Internet and what it says and examine the fruit? Remember, the fruit on the tree of the knowledge of good and evil looked “good enough to eat.” Just because something looks or sounds good does not mean it’s truth. There is only one Truth and His name is Jesus. And if I was His enemy, I would probably be working overtime to convince His people that an opportunity to celebrate His birth (no matter what month He was born) is evil instead of good.
While doing your own research, don’t forget to look at both sides of the debate. If you don’t, your view will become skewed and you may not realize the enemy has stolen something from you, yet again. Watch “Saving Christmas” on Prime. It’s free. And sit with the Father about it.
I personally, after researching and praying about this topic am forever grateful that Emmanuel came to us and am going to take the opportunity to celebrate my King, no matter what the Internet says. The birth of Jesus came long before the Internet was invented and the celebration will last long after it has passed away. Glory to God in the highest!

Idk who needs to hear this but as you see social media blow up the next few days with everyone’s highlights, remember it is that: highlights. 😊
No one’s life is perfect. No family is without some sort of drama. No one is totally free from debt and/or bills. We are all flawed human beings who sometimes need snacks and naps, who all get dirty and wake up with bad breath. We all say things we don’t mean and need to apologize later. We are ALL a work in progress and real life is lived beyond the highlights. So don’t forget to SEE the people around you past their flaws, because you have some too and would want them to remember you are human—a work in progress—also. Don’t compare yourself or your life with others; instead, take a moment and thank God for all the good things in your life. Gratitude is a powerful thing. 😊
Merry Christmas, y’all! Praying you have a peaceful Christmas and that you feel the presence of the Holy Spirit wrapping His loving arms around you! Emmanuel: God with us. 🙌🏻
